jquery对象如何转为html dom对象

  介绍

这篇文章主要介绍了jquery对象如何转为html dom对象,具有一定借鉴价值,感兴趣的朋友可以参考下,希望大家阅读完这篇文章之后大有收获、下面让小编带着大家一起了解一下。

转换方法:1,jquery对象是一个数据对象时,可以通过“(指数)”方法进行转换,得到相应的dom对象,语法“jquery对象(指数)”;2,通过“jquery对象. get(指数)”语句来转换。

本教程操作环境:windows7多系统,jquery1.10.0版本,戴尔G3电脑。

<强>什么是jquery对象?

- - - - - -就是通过jquery包装dom对象后产生的对象.jQuery对象是jquery独有的,其可以使用jquery里的方法。

比如:

<代码> $ (“# test") . html() 意思是指:获取ID为测试的元素内的html代码。其中html()是jquery里的方法

这段代码等同于用dom实现代码:

. getelementbyid (“id") .innerHTML;

虽然jquery对象是包装dom对象后产生的,但是jquery无法使用dom对象的任何方法,同理dom对象也不能使用jquery里的方法。乱使用会报错。比如:美元(“# test") .innerHTML . getelementbyid (“id") . HTML()之类的写法都是错误的。

还有一个要注意的是:用# id作为选择符取得的是jQuery对象与. getelementbyid (“id")得到的DOM对象,这两者并不等价。请参看如下说的两者间的转换。

既然jQuery有区别但也有联系,那么jQuery对象与DOM对象也可以相互转换。在再两者转换前首先我们给一个约定:如果一个获取的是jQuery对象,那么我们在变量前面加美元上,如:var $ variab=jQuery对象,如果获取的是DOM对象,则与习惯普通一样:var variab=DOM对象,这么约定只是便于讲解与区别,实际使用中并不规定。

<强> jQuery对象转成HTML DOM对象:

两种转换方式将一个jQuery对象转换成DOM对象:(指数)和. get(指数);

(1) jQuery对象是一个数据对象,可以通过(指数)的方法,来得到相应的DOM对象。

如:

var  v 美元;=$ (“# v"),,,//jQuery对象   var  v=$ [0];,//DOM对象   警报(v.checked),//检测这个复选框是否被选中

(2) jQuery本身提供,通过. get(索引)方法,得到相应的DOM对象

如:

var  v=美元(“# v");,//jQuery对象   var  v=$ v.get (0);,//DOM对象   警报(v.checked),//检测这个复选框是否被选中 jquery是什么

jquery是一个简洁而快速的JavaScript库,它具有独特的链式语法和短小清晰的多功能接口、高效灵活的css选择器,并且可对css选择器进行扩展,拥有便捷的插件扩展机制和丰富的插件,是继原型之后又一个优秀的JavaScript代码库,能够用于简化事件处理,HTML文档遍历,Ajax交互和动画,以便快速开发网站。

感谢你能够认真阅读完这篇文章,希望小编分享的“jquery对象如何转为HTML dom对象”这篇文章对大家有帮助,同时也希望大家多多支持,关注行业资讯频道,更多相关知识等着你来学习!

jquery对象如何转为html dom对象